## Configuration

The Pindrift thumbnail queue reads all settings from the environment at boot. Relevant variables:

- `THUMB_CONCURRENCY` — worker count, default 4
- `THUMB_MAX_BYTES` — rejects source images above this size
- `THUMB_FORMATS` — allowed output formats

No settings are reloaded at runtime; changes require a restart. Workers authenticate to the object store before pulling jobs, and that credential is defined on the next line of the env file.

env line for bahip-hahif: RELAY_SECRET8=ee0d4f48

## Tuning

The receipt mailer (Almsgate) batches donation receipts and sends through the Thornquay relay. On-call: if the queue backs up, resist the urge to crank batch size — the relay rate-limits per connection, and bigger batches just mean bigger retries. Scale worker count first, then shorten the flush interval. Dedupe window must stay longer than the retry horizon or donors get duplicate receipts, which generates tickets. All knobs live in one place and are read at worker start. Current production values follow.

tuning table, kajop-yafof:
QUOTAS = {
    "wenath": 10,
    "ulaael": 5,
}

Leadership Review Briefing — Sales Leads

Effective this month, Varnholt Systems has paused all external hiring within the Meridian Analytics division. Open requisitions are suspended, not cancelled, and internal transfers remain possible with director approval. Please reassure your teams that quota adjustments will reflect reduced support capacity, and route any client-facing staffing concerns through your regional lead. We expect a formal reassessment at the next leadership review. The rationale ties directly to the note below.

management briefing: Headcount on the Praok team goes from 16 to 91 by the end of March. Gross margin on Praok came in at 2 percent against a plan of 26 percent.